Abstract
In this paper, we introduce the concept of space-time channel modulation (STCM), which extends the classical space-time block codes into a new third dimension: channel states (transmission media) dimension. Three novel STCM schemes, which provide interesting trade-offs among decoding complexity, error performance and data rate, are proposed. It is shown via computer simulations that the proposed STCM schemes achieve considerably better error performance than the existing media-based modulation (MBM) and classical systems.
